CVE-2020-17158: Microsoft Dynamics 365 for Finance and Operations (on-premises) Remote Code Execution Vulnerability

Microsoft Dynamics 365 for Finance and Operations (on-premises) Remote Code Execution Vulnerability

Plain-English summary

This is a high-severity remote code execution issue in Microsoft Dynamics 365 for Finance and Operations on-premises. A low-privileged attacker could potentially run code without user interaction. For organizations using the affected on-premises product, treat this as a serious business-system risk and confirm Microsoft’s update has been applied.

Executive priority

Prioritize remediation if the organization operates the affected on-premises Dynamics platform, especially where it supports finance or operations workflows. The issue carries high potential business impact, but the provided evidence does not confirm active exploitation.

Technical view

The source bundle identifies CVE-2020-17158 as RCE affecting Microsoft Dynamics 365 for Finance and Operations on-premises version 10.0.0. CVSS 3.1 is 8.8: network-accessible, low complexity, low privileges required, no user interaction, unchanged scope, with high confidentiality, integrity, and availability impact.

Likely exposure

Likely exposure is limited to organizations running Microsoft Dynamics 365 for Finance and Operations on-premises version 10.0.0. The provided sources do not identify cloud deployments, additional versions, CPEs, or affected components beyond that product/version statement.

Exploitation context

The bundle does not show CISA KEV listing or cited evidence of active exploitation. The CVSS vector indicates exploitation would require network reachability and low privileges, but not user interaction. Exploit maturity is listed as unproven in the supplied vector.

Mitigation direction

  • Review Microsoft MSRC guidance for CVE-2020-17158.
  • Apply the Microsoft-provided security update for affected on-premises deployments.
  • Prioritize patching internet-reachable or broadly accessible instances.
  • Limit unnecessary network access while patch status is validated.
  • Use vendor support if version applicability is unclear.

Validation and detection

  • Inventory Dynamics 365 Finance and Operations on-premises deployments.
  • Confirm whether any instance is version 10.0.0.
  • Compare installed update status against Microsoft MSRC guidance.
  • Check vulnerability management tools for CVE-2020-17158 findings.
  • Document whether exposed systems require emergency remediation.
